I really want to do some work with my linhof and toyo and some fuji instant film (fp 100c, and b/w) I have some of the old single sheet polaroid and fuji loaders (no film obviously), and have been trying to track down a way to use the cartridge fuji film packs on these cameras. Is my best option to buy an old Polaroid land camera, or passport camera and try and create a back this way(by removing the bottom area)? I have polaroid backs for meduim format cameras, but really would like the biggest image I can achieve.

You need to look for a Fuji PA-145. Fuji PA-145 is for the Polaroid Type 100 films (3.25x4.25) as well as the Fuji films of course, FP-100C, FP100B, and FP-3000B.
Fuji stopped making film for the PA 45 which was for 4x5 inch instant film.

You can still find the 4x5 instant film from time to time - I've got a fridge full of it (well, about 5 boxes left of mixed FP100-C45 and FP-3000B45) - Vision Imagelab in Redfern seem to believe they can still get hold of it and when I asked about it, they didn't seem to realise it was no longer manufactured. So there's possibly a stash of Fujiroid somewhere.

Have just checked eBay - there's loads of it (FP-100C45). Someone there is selling it in individual packs, twin packs or ten packs if you so wish.
